Common Causes of Road Accidents Among Teens
Some of the causes of car accidents among teens include:
- Driving while under the influence of alcohol
- Aggressive driving
- Driving too fast
- Poor weather conditions
- Mechanical issues
- Getting distracted while driving
Teens engaging in drinking may drive under the influence of alcohol. This behavior increases the likelihood that they will get involved in car accidents. Alcohol impairs one’s ability and makes it hard for the driver to drive safely, adhere to traffic rules, or even see other vehicles on the road. Aggressive driving and overspeeding are also common causes of car accidents among teens. These causes are because teens are more adventurous and may engage in car races. Overspeeding makes it difficult for the driver to control the vehicle. It also makes it very hard for the driver to hit the brakes on time if other cars are on the road.
Driving in poor weather conditions is very difficult for teens as well. This is because they are not experienced drivers, which makes it hard for them to recognize warning signs and operate their vehicle safely. Mechanical issues of the car may also lead to accidents. For instance, failing brakes may cause a vehicle to collide with another. Such mechanical issues are fixable through proper maintenance, but some teenagers may not understand that they must take their cars in for service and regular maintenance.
Being inexperienced, teenagers may not truly respect the dangers of driving and could allow themselves to become distracted. For instance, they may make or receive calls while behind the wheel. These actions seem harmless, but they are deadly when they distract the driver. Distracted driving may cause severe injuries or even death of passengers or even the driver.

Determining Who Is at Fault in a Teen Driving Accident
Teen driving accidents usually involve multiple parties. Determining who the victims are and who is at fault requires evidence. If you are the aggrieved party, you will need to show how the defendant was responsible for the accident. In some cases, the victim may share some of the responsibility per Indiana Code 34-51-2-5, et seq. For instance, a driver suing the government for poor roads, yet he or she was drunk driving. Such a case does not mean that the driver will get nothing. He or she may get compensated to a certain degree as decided by the court.

Contact a Lawyer After Your Accident
The time to get in touch with a lawyer after an accident is as soon as possible. This is, of course, after you get medical attention for any injuries you have suffered. Waiting is not advisable. We do not recommend waiting because crucial evidence is usually lost or tampered with after the accident. Also, the statute of limitations, Indiana Code 34-18-7-1, allows you two years from the date of the accident to file a lawsuit to pursue damages through the courts. If you miss this deadline, you may be unable to collect compensation for your losses.
Contacting a lawyer as soon as possible helps you avoid breaking the statute of limitations. More importantly, it gives your lawyer more time to build a strong case.
